Taxonomic Classification

Rank Brown Cobblestone Lichen Jointed goatgrass
Kingdom Fungi (فطر) Plantae (نباتات)
Phylum Ascomycota (فطريات زقية) Magnoliophyta (كاسيات البذور)
Class Lecanoromycetes (لقنورانية) Liliopsida (زنبقانية)
Order Acarosporales (Acarosporales) Poales (قبئيات)
Family Acarosporaceae Poaceae (Grass Family)
Genus Acarospora Aegilops
Species Acarospora fuscata Aegilops cylindrica

Brown Cobblestone Lichen

The Brown Cobblestone Lichen (Acarospora fuscata) is a species in the genus Acarospora.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Native to Europe and North America, inhabiting ecosystems characteristic of the region.
